Dhaka, Jan. 9 -- A time-overrun inland container depot (ICD) project, located at Khanpur in Narayanganj, was Wednesday denied consent by the interim government for its alleged timely execution failure and faulty project proposal.
Sources said Shipping Ministry sought the go-ahead for the revised ongoing BIWTA project on internal container and bulk terminal at Khanpur by hiking the cost by 57.08 per cent to Tk 6.16 billion and also seeking four more years to complete its building.
